Just as a basis for comparison I'll relate my first death in Eve which happened over the weekend


While I've been playing something like 8 months (on and off since launch) I've never done 0.0 before, since I need zydrine and megacite<sp?> to make some stuff I decided to to have a go at ninja mining

In the spirit of 'dont fly what you cant afford to lose' I went out in the following:

Amar Crucifier
1x Miner 1, 1x Prototype Cloaking device (the only part of the setup not particularly cheap/easy to replace)
1x small shield booster, 1x 1mn afterburner, 1x small hull repairer, 1x sensor dampner
2x Warp core stabiliser, 1x small armour repairer

Now I'll admit dying was largely my own fault (note to self when the gate camper says you can leave the system dont think it doesnt mean you wont get shot at, ransomed and/or pod killed in the process!!!!!!!)

My first mistake was not using the cloak to make an instajump bookmark behind the gate as soon as I arrived (I would have been visible for less than a second).

My second mistake was (after scanning the whole system from the star while cloaked - nothing with zydrine grrrrrrrrr) warping to 15km of the gate to leave (see above comment about believing gate campers) rather than warping in at 100km, cloaking and then moving in (by the time the guy had got to my last known position I should hopefully be far enough away (cloak slows your ship massively) to be able to make it to the gate undetected)

I got killed by a crow (tech 2 interceptor) which basically tried to warp scramble me (failed) webbed me and then blew me to bits

My third mistake was not warping away the minute he tried to warp scramble me.

I have to admit to being slightly miffed that the guy only tried to 'toll' me once I was in a pod (at which point I'm much less likely to be receptive to the offer) and he actually killed me without actually telling me how much he wanted (not the brightest bulb in the box I think) - although I get the impression he wasn't a pirate, just a sentry for the owning alliance of the system (first jump into 0.0 from empre)

Had I been in something a little tougher (say a cruiser with assault launchers) I doubt he would have bothered or I could have put up a fight (at which point he probably would have run away), point being is that its very difficult to build a generic loadout thats going to be good at everything (or should I say anything) you are going to face when you are facing people probably setup for specific task (e.g. gate camping tacklers or snipers), I guess your average belt rat is the easiest to equip for.

So far, I survived 3 pirate attacks in my Thorax.

First attack, a guy in a Thorax or a type 2 Thorax warped in to where I had just finished off some rats. He was right on top of me maybe at 2km (he got the drop on me for the most part). We trade fire while I try to warp out (being scrambled). We both took about the same amount of damage (shields and maybe half armor gone) before I finally got more than 7.5k away from him and warped out. From my point of view he was rocking me but he said in local chat that he thought it was a tie.

Second attack, there were a couple battleships camping a gate from long range. I warped in and turned on AB running for the gate. I don't know if they were both blasting me or what but they ate through my shields and about 7/8ths of my armor before I jumped (5k armor).

Third attack, I warped into a gate and there is a guy blinking red. He's scrambling me, I check his info, see only 2k shields (I don't remember anything else about his ship), I break off from the gate, hit 2k orbit, and launch my drones. He chews through my shields and I chew through his. He warps out.

One interesting thing about the last one is at that point I tried to use the jump gate and it told me you can't jump because you've been aggressive recently or some such. After about 30-60 seconds it lets me jump out.
